Understanding Prayer Requests

Prayer requests are expressions of our needs and desires to God. They serve as a means of communication between us and our Heavenly Father, allowing us to seek guidance, support, and assistance in various aspects of our lives.

  • Purpose of Prayer Requests
    Prayer requests enable us to:

    • Connect with God and deepen our relationship.
    • Express our gratitude and acknowledge God’s presence in our lives.
    • Seek guidance and wisdom in times of decision-making.
    • Intercede on behalf of others in need.
    • Experience God’s love, peace, and provision.

Crafting Effective Prayer Requests

Effective prayer requests are characterized by:

  • Specificity
    Clearly articulate your needs and desires to God. Avoid vague or general requests.

  • Focus
    Concentrate on one specific request at a time. Avoid overwhelming God with multiple unrelated requests.

  • Sincerity
    Offer your requests with genuine humility and earnestness. God values honesty and vulnerability.

  • Faith
    Trust that God is capable and willing to meet your needs. Pray with a heart filled with faith.

  • Persistence

Do not give up on praying. God often answers prayers in His own time and way.

Tips for Submitting Prayer Requests

    Keep your requests brief and concise.

    Pray regularly and consistently.

    Use specific language to describe your needs.

    Be open to receiving God’s guidance and direction.

    Share your prayer requests with trusted friends or family members.

    Join prayer groups or online prayer communities.

    Remember that unanswered prayers may be opportunities for growth and trust.

Examples of Prayer Requests

| **Topic** | **Example** |
|—|—|
| Physical Healing | “Lord, I pray for healing for my broken leg. May Your hand guide the doctors and nurses in their care.” |
| Emotional Support | “Heavenly Father, I ask for strength and comfort as I navigate this difficult time. Fill me with Your love and peace.” |
| Financial Provision | “Dear God, I seek Your provision for my urgent financial needs. Help me find a way to meet my obligations.” |
| Marriage Restoration | “Lord, I lift up my marriage to You. Heal the wounds between us and restore our love and connection.” |
| World Peace | “Almighty God, I pray for peace in the world. Let Your love and compassion prevail over conflict and division.” |
